Thomas Reis's career has included time at Bochum as a player and Samsunspor, Schalke 04, Bochum, Wolfsburg U19, Bochum U19, and Bochum II as a coach.

Throughout their career, Thomas Reis has won 1 title: 2. Bundesliga (2020/2021) with Bochum.
